Two things I didn't really expect to love in my 2023 STX:

1. The power this 3.5L Ecoboost makes. I've driven Mustang GTs, a 370z, and 2021 Supra (3.0). While this truck isn't as fast as those cars.... it's not TOO far behind. I'm adding the ProCal tuner this month and expect to be further impressed.

2. The space of the SuperCrew. I'm married with no kids. But when me and my wife travel, there's literally NEVER any planning that I have to do with packing. The rear seats just swallow up cargo.

I don’t have many miles on it yet but a couple things I didn’t expect but am loving:

1) These factory tires are way quieter and smoother than anything I used on my last truck. It was an 04 K3500 single rear wheel so the load range E tires were not as compliant.

2) Driving with the rear window and sun roof open to let the hot air out provides a pleasant breeze within the cabin without the noise and buffeting experienced with all windows open. I was able to talk to my Mom on the phone going 72mph and she didn’t know I had any windows open.

3) This truck is easy to relax and cruise, even with a bed load of stone (rip rap to prevent erosion). Selecting the tow/haul mode kept it responsive in areas of traffic.
